Maison > interface Web > js tutoriel > Comment puis-je lire efficacement de l'audio dans mes jeux basés sur JavaScript ?

Comment puis-je lire efficacement de l'audio dans mes jeux basés sur JavaScript ?

Mary-Kate Olsen
Libérer: 2025-01-05 17:39:40
original
684 Les gens l'ont consulté

How Can I Effectively Play Audio in My JavaScript-Based Games?

Lecture audio dans des jeux basés sur JavaScript

L'intégration de l'audio du jeu est cruciale pour créer une expérience immersive. Lors du développement de jeux HTML5 avec JavaScript, il est essentiel de savoir comment lire de l'audio efficacement.

Utiliser la classe audio

La façon la plus simple de lire de l'audio en JavaScript consiste à utiliser la classe HTML5 Audio. Cette approche simple vous permet de contrôler facilement la lecture des fichiers audio.

Pour lire un fichier audio, créez un nouvel objet Audio avec le chemin de fichier souhaité comme argument. Par exemple :

var audio = new Audio('audio_file.mp3');
Copier après la connexion

Une fois que vous avez créé l'objet Audio, vous pouvez déclencher la lecture en appelant la méthode play() :

audio.play();
Copier après la connexion

Utiliser des éléments audio HTML

Bien que la classe Audio offre un moyen pratique de lire de l'audio, vous souhaiterez peut-être également intégrer votre lecture audio aux éléments HTML du jeu. Pour ce faire, vous pouvez utiliser l'attribut src d'un fichier <audio> élément pour spécifier le chemin du fichier audio :

<audio>
Copier après la connexion

Vous pouvez ensuite manipuler la lecture de l'élément audio à l'aide de JavaScript. Par exemple, pour lire l'audio :

document.getElementById('myAudio').play();
Copier après la connexion

Personnalisation de la lecture

En plus des commandes de lecture de base, vous pouvez personnaliser davantage l'expérience de lecture audio à l'aide des propriétés de l'objet Audio ou <audio> élément. Cela inclut le réglage du volume, la définition de la lecture en boucle et le contrôle de la vitesse de lecture.

Optimisez l'expérience audio de votre jeu en utilisant la puissance de JavaScript et en adaptant les options de lecture aux besoins de votre jeu.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Derniers articles par auteur
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al